MS Boys Lacrosse
All middle school students may participate. Boys and girls practice and compete separately. Teams compete against area schools. The goal of the program is to develop skills for players of all levels. Beginners are needed and are encouraged to play. Boys are required to provide their own pads, and all students need to provide their own equipment.
Season: March 6 - May 26
Practice: Monday, Wednesday, Thursday, Friday, 3:15 - 4:45pm
Coach Scott Kuppe
Scott Kuppe grew up in Pennington, NJ, playing lacrosse, soccer, and basketball with two very competitive brothers. At Hopewell Valley Central High School he played varsity lacrosse for 4 years and participated in two state finals for soccer. For college, Scott attended Carnegie Mellon University, playing varsity soccer and receiving a degree in Economics.
Upon graduation he went abroad to Japan with his wife, Alisa, to do youth ministry. His love of sports led to numerous coaching positions for middle school and high school teams at Canadian Academy in Kobe, Japan.
Scott now lives in Hopewell with his family of 5 and is very involved with Soccer Shots, an intro-to-soccer program for 2-8-year-old children. He stays active and loves playing with his kids or in adult leagues. He has valued being involved with the Wilberforce School and witnessing the incredible growth the school, the students, and the athletic program have achieved.
